02Mechanism of Action
AOD-9604 is a synthetic modified fragment of human growth hormone corresponding to the C-terminal residues 176-191 with a tyrosine modification. Research focuses on its lipolytic activity and effects on fat metabolism.
A distinguishing research property is that it is studied for metabolic effects without IGF-1 receptor activation or the growth-promoting effects of full-length hGH.

What is AOD-9604?
AOD-9604 is a modified hGH(176-191) fragment studied for lipolytic and fat-metabolism pathways in research models, without IGF-1 activation. It is a research-use-only compound.
Does AOD-9604 affect IGF-1?
In research models AOD-9604 is studied for fat-metabolism effects without IGF-1 receptor activation, distinguishing it from full-length growth hormone.
What is AOD-9604\u2019s molecular weight?
AOD-9604 has an approximate molecular weight of 1,815.1 g/mol and CAS number 221231-10-3.
